Standard attributes of B4C

Boron carbide (B4C) is an inorganic compound with a strong framework, primarily made up of boron and carbon aspects. Its superb properties in numerous applications make it a vital functional product. The density of B4C is about 2.52 g/cm ³, which is lighter than other usual shielding materials. On top of that, the melting point of B4C is as high as 2450 ° C, allowing it to maintain excellent structure and performance in heat settings.

B4C has an extremely high neutron absorption cross-section, and its protecting impact on rapid neutrons is especially significant. Neutrons are usually not bound by conventional materials such as lead or light weight aluminum, and B4C can effectively absorb neutrons and convert them right into gamma rays, therefore lowering the damaging results of radiation. Therefore, B4C comes to be an ideal choice for producing neutron shielding products.

The duty of polyethylene

Polyethylene (PE) is a typical polycarbonate that is commonly utilized in various areas as a result of its great optical, chemical and electric insulation residential or commercial properties. In nuclear radiation protection, combining B4C with polyethylene can not just boost the stamina and wear resistance of the material, yet additionally minimize the overall weight of the material, making it easier to set up and apply.

When polyethylene guards neutrons, it reduces them down by ramming them. Although the neutron absorption capability of polyethylene is far much less than that of B4C, its deceleration and buffering properties can be fully utilized in the style of composite materials to enhance the general securing effect.

Prep work procedure of B4C polyethylene board

The procedure of manufacturing B4C polyethylene composite panels involves numerous steps. First, high-purity B4C powder should be prepared via high-temperature solid-phase synthesis. Then, the B4C powder is combined with polyethylene material in a specific proportion. During the blending process, B4C bits are evenly dispersed in the polyethylene matrix by utilizing mechanical stirring and hot pressing.

After molding, annealing is done. This procedure aids launch interior stress and enhance the total performance of the material. Finally, the completed B4C polyethylene panels are cut right into the needed specifications to facilitate subsequent building and construction and use.
